{"product_id":"9783540563143","title":"Lecture Notes in Mathematics","description":"\u003ch1\u003eLecture Notes in Mathematics\u003c\/h1\u003e \u003ch2\u003eJipsen, Peter; Rose, Henry\u003c\/h2\u003e \u003cp\u003eThe study of lattice varieties is a field that has\nexperienced rapid growth in the last 30 years, but many of\nthe interesting and deep results          discovered in that period\nhave so far only appeared in research papers. The aim of\nthis monograph is to present the main results about modular\nand  nonmodular varieties, equational bases and the\namalgamation property in a   uniform way. The first chapter\ncovers preliminaries that make the material  accessible to\nanyone who has had an introductory course in                  universal\nalgebra. Each subsequent chapter begins with a                    short\nhistorical introduction which sites the original references\nand   then presents the results with complete proofs (in\nnearly all cases).       Numerous diagrams illustrate the beauty\nof lattice theory and aid in the    visualization of many\nproofs.
